Outside Access (Theatre Entrance)

  • Entrance View
    • This information is for the entrance located at the front of the venue.
    • There is stepped access at this entrance.
    • The main door(s) open(s) away from you (push).
    • The door(s) is/are double width.
    • The width of the door opening is 150cm.
  • Step(s) View
    • The step(s) is/are located immediately beyond the entrance.
    • There is/are 11 step(s).
    • The step(s) is/are clearly marked.
    • The height of the step(s) is/are between 15cm and 18cm.
    • There is a/are handrail(s) at the step(s).
    • The handrail(s) is/are on both sides.
    • Handrails are at the recommended height (90cm-100cm).
    • Handrails do cover the flight of stairs throughout its length.
    • Handrails are easy to grip.
    • Handrails do extend horizontally beyond the first and last steps.
    • The lighting levels at the step(s) are good.
  • Comments View
    • The doors are permanently held open on performance nights.

Theatre (Main)

  • There are designated spaces for wheelchair users.
  • Designated seating is located at the front of the auditorium.
  • Wheelchairs are left with you.
  • A companion may sit with you.
  • Companions sit beside the patron.
  • It is 60m (65yd 1ft) from the designated seating area to the nearest accessible toilet.
  • This venue does not provide audio described performances.
  • There is a hearing assistance system.
  • The hearing system is infrared.
  • Staff are trained to use the hearing system.
  • A deposit is not required for the sound enhancement system.
  • The rows suitable for hearing assistance systems are all rows.
  • There is not a wheelchair to borrow.
  • Concessions are available.
  • Assistance dogs are allowed in the auditorium.
